What is the best way to ship your car?

Shipping your car, or any other vehicle for that matter, need not be a difficult task. You just have to keep in mind several things before doing so. The first are what is your destination, how long you will be staying at your destination and when are you returning. Sometimes taking your car with you to a certain place may not be worth the trouble. You should do some research as to how easy it is to get quality maintenance, insurance and so on. But if you are going to stay permanently or stay for long periods of time at your destination, then taking your car with is well worth it. So the next question is what is the best way to ship your car?

Let's say you have made up your mind to go ahead and ship your car. You should prepare a list of things to do before you embark on this. The first things that need to be on your list is, have the original title of the car ready or at least a certified copy of the title. This is very important to show the proper authorities. You will be asked to produce it to prove your ownership. The next thing to have ready is a bill of lading (click here to learn more about a "bill of lading"). After that you should keep any miscellaneous documentation that you may need, this varies from country to country so you should check what these are with your destination country.

Next thing to do is to find out what the best way to ship your car is, by researching different companies. If possible try and find out what their reputation is when it comes to shipping cars. Some may ship only a certain type of vehicle such as boats and motorcycles. See if the car shipping company has the appropriate insurance coverage and facilities to ship cars. The best thing to do is make a list of several different companies that specializes in shipping of cars and then get price quotes from each one. After you get the quotes you can even try bargaining with them. The price quote will depend on a few things such as the type of car you own, your destination country, country of origin, and type of shipping insurance. A good shipping company will let you know what not to keep in the car when it is being shipped and to make sure it is in good shape before it gets put on the shipping truck.
